什么是拷到服务器上?详解文件和虚拟机的上传与复制方法
卡尔云官网
www.kaeryun.com
在计算机领域,我们经常听到“拷贝到服务器上”这个词,但很多人对它的含义还不是很清楚。“拷贝到服务器上”指的是将文件或数据从本地设备(比如电脑)上传到服务器上,以便在服务器上使用,我们将深入探讨什么是“拷到服务器上”,并学习如何高效地进行文件和虚拟机的上传与复制。
什么是文件拷贝到服务器
文件拷贝到服务器的过程,可以简单理解为将本地存储的文件移动到服务器的存储空间中,这就像把一本纸质书从你的书包搬到书桌上,方便你随时查阅。
为什么要拷贝文件到服务器
在现代 IT 环境中,服务器扮演着存储、处理和管理文件的重要角色,将文件拷贝到服务器上,可以实现以下好处:
- 集中存储:所有文件存储在服务器上,方便管理、备份和恢复。
- 数据安全:服务器通常有严格的权限管理,确保只有授权人员才能访问敏感数据。
- 高可用性:服务器上的文件可以通过网络访问,确保数据的可用性和连续性。
如何拷贝文件到服务器
使用文件传输工具
在Windows系统中,你可以使用WinSCP或TeamViewer等工具来上传文件到服务器,这些工具提供了安全的文件传输界面,支持密码认证和端口配置。
使用命令行工具
如果你熟悉命令行界面,可以使用scp
命令将文件传输到服务器。
scp -p username:password文件名@服务器名
使用网络文件传输
如果你需要批量上传大量文件,可以使用rsync命令,rsync不仅传输文件,还能比较文件差异,只传输修改的部分,节省时间。
常见问题
- 文件大小变大:可以通过调整压缩格式(如GZ或TGZ)来减少文件体积。
- 权限问题:如果文件权限设置不当,可能无法访问,建议使用
chmod
和chown
调整权限。 - 网络问题:如果网络不稳定,可以尝试使用代理服务器或提高带宽。
拷贝虚拟机到服务器
除了文件,虚拟机的拷贝也是常见的操作,虚拟机是独立的计算机环境,可以模拟多台服务器。
什么是虚拟机复制
虚拟机复制是指将一个虚拟机的配置和资源(如内存、存储)复制到另一个虚拟机或物理服务器上,这就像把一个电脑的系统安装到另一个电脑中。
如何拷贝虚拟机
使用虚拟化软件
你可以使用VMware、Hyper-V或Xen等虚拟化软件,将虚拟机拖拽到目标服务器上。
使用克隆功能
部分虚拟化软件提供克隆功能,可以快速创建一个完全相同的虚拟机。
使用克隆镜像
如果你有虚拟机的克隆镜像文件,可以直接在目标服务器上克隆。
常见问题
- 资源不足:目标服务器的硬件配置必须满足源虚拟机的需求。
- 网络问题:虚拟机之间的网络连接必须稳定,否则克隆过程可能失败。
- 存储问题:目标服务器的存储空间必须足够大,以容纳克隆后的虚拟机。
优化方法:高效备份和传输
为了确保数据安全和传输效率,可以采用以下优化方法:
使用rsync备份
rsync是一种高效的备份工具,它只传输修改过的部分,节省传输时间,使用命令:
rsync -avz --leave-old files/
定期备份
定期备份数据,可以防止数据丢失,备份文件应存放在安全的位置,并定期检查。
使用备份工具
可以使用rsync、rsync-backup等工具,自动备份服务器上的文件。
“拷到服务器上”是指将文件或数据从本地移动到服务器上,以实现集中存储、安全管理和高可用性,无论是文件还是虚拟机的拷贝,都需要注意权限、网络和存储问题,通过使用工具如rsync和备份工具,可以高效地完成数据传输和管理,希望这篇文章能帮助你更好地理解“拷到服务器上”的含义,并在实际操作中得心应手。
卡尔云官网
www.kaeryun.com